Dimethicone: what exactly is it?

Dimethicone, or Dimethicone in INCI, is a synthetic silicone widely used in dermo-cosmetics. Technically, it belongs to the polysiloxane group. Simply put: it is an inert, stable, and very versatile ingredient added to improve sensoriality and create a protective film on the skin.

It is not a humectant like glycerin or a barrier lipid like ceramides. Its main role is emollient and film-forming. This means it leaves the skin softer, reduces friction, and helps limit water evaporation from the surface.

That's why it appears in moisturizers, primers, sunscreens, products for irritant dermatitis, makeup, and formulas for sensitive skin. It is also widely used because it improves spreadability and helps a product distribute better without leaving a sticky feeling.

What is dimethicone used for on the skin?

Its clearest function is to support the skin barrier. It does not repair the barrier on its own like certain physiological lipids would, but it does help the skin lose less water and feel less exposed. This is especially useful when there is dryness, irritation, flaking, or sensitivity.

In addition, it has an indirect calming effect. Not because it is a classic anti-inflammatory, but because by reducing friction and improving barrier function, it lessens discomfort such as tightness, mild itching, or stinging associated with compromised skin.

Another advantage is cosmetic but important: it greatly improves the finish. In sunscreens and makeup, it helps the product spread evenly. In routines with retinoids or acids, it can make the skin tolerate the treatment better if it is part of a well-formulated cream.

The available evidence on topical silicones points to benefits in skin protection, scar management, and reduced water loss, although it is important not to overstate it: it is not a transformative ingredient on its own. It works well as a support for the formula.

Dimethicone usage guide

Dimethicone is not used as a pure active ingredient at home, but within cosmetic formulas. It is most commonly found in serums, creams, primers, or sunscreens. In a routine, it usually fits after watery serums and before makeup, or as part of a moisturizer.

If you have dry or sensitive skin, it usually works well morning and night. If your skin is combination or oily, you can also use it, but preferably in light textures or in specific products such as a sunscreen or a primer.

What does it combine well with? Almost everything: glycerin, hyaluronic acid, niacinamide, panthenol, ceramides, urea, retinoids, and exfoliants. In fact, it can be useful in powerful routines because it improves sensory tolerance. It has no relevant incompatibilities.

My practical advice is this: don't just look for dimethicone; look at the complete formula. If you are looking for comfort and protection, add it. If your problem is acne with a lot of congestion and you don't tolerate occlusive textures, you might prefer a lighter formula even if it contains dimethicone.

Dimethicone contraindications and side effects

To be honest, dimethicone has a pretty bad reputation on social media for how unproblematic it usually is in practice. In cosmetics, it has been used for years because it forms a flexible film on the skin, improves glide, and helps reduce transepidermal water loss. This makes it useful for dry, sensitive, or irritated skin.

Can it cause problems? Yes, but it is not common. Irritation or contact allergy is infrequent. When someone notices that it "doesn't work well" for them, often it's not due to dimethicone itself, but to the overall texture of the product, other ingredients in the formula, or applying too many occlusive layers if the skin already tends to get congested.

For very oily or breakout-prone skin, I wouldn't say it's contraindicated, but it is advisable to choose light formulas. Dimethicone does not feed acne bacteria or act as a heavy oil, but a very dense cream with several film-formers can be too occlusive for some people.

Another important point: it does not "suffocate" the skin. This idea is widespread, but it does not accurately reflect how it works. The film it forms is not a hermetic plastic barrier; it is semi-permeable and is precisely used to improve comfort and tolerance.

Dimethicone and pregnancy: what you need to know

During pregnancy, dimethicone is considered compatible for topical cosmetic use. The reason is simple: its skin absorption is minimal, and there is no data indicating a relevant risk when applied to intact skin.

It can also be a good option during this stage if you notice your skin is more sensitive, tight, or reactive, which is quite common due to hormonal changes. In that context, a formula with dimethicone can help reduce friction, stinging, and the sensation of dehydration.

As always, an ingredient is one thing, and the complete product is another. If you are pregnant, it is sensible to review the entire formula, especially if it contains other active ingredients that do require more caution.

Our most frequently asked questions about dimethicone

Dimethicone raises many questions because for years, the debate about silicones has been overly simplified. They are neither the cosmetic devil nor essential for everyone. When well-formulated, they can be very useful, especially when the priority is to protect, soften, and improve skin tolerance.

Does dimethicone clog pores?+

Not necessarily. Dimethicone forms a superficial film and is generally considered to have a low risk of comedogenicity. The problem usually depends more on the complete formula than on the isolated ingredient.

Is it suitable for oily or acne-prone skin?+

It can be, especially in light formulas, because it improves the feel and reduces irritation without providing a greasy sensation. Even so, if your skin clogs easily, it's advisable to evaluate the overall texture of the product.

Does dimethicone hydrate?+

It hydrates indirectly. It does not provide water like a humectant, but it helps reduce transepidermal water loss and leaves the skin feeling more comfortable.

Can it be used with retinol or acids?+

Yes. In fact, it can improve tolerance by reducing friction and the sensation of tightness. It does not inactivate these active ingredients.

Is it safe during pregnancy?+

Yes. For topical cosmetic use, it is considered compatible during pregnancy and breastfeeding due to its minimal systemic absorption.
